Le monde de l’iGaming vit une métamorphose majeure depuis l’avènement du HTML5. Fini le temps où l’on devait installer un plugin ; aujourd’hui, le même jeu s’affiche sans effort sur un ordinateur, une tablette ou un smartphone. Cette accessibilité multiplateforme se traduit par des performances fluides, des temps de chargement réduits et une capacité à exploiter les dernières avancées graphiques du navigateur.
Dans ce contexte, la sécurité des paiements devient le fil d’Ariane qui guide le joueur novice vers une session de jeu sereine. Un dépôt rapide, protégé par les dernières normes TLS 1.3, et la possibilité de récupérer ses gains sans tracas sont désormais attendus comme des services de base. Pour ceux qui découvrent les free‑spins, la perspective de jouer sans crainte de fraude ou de perte de données est un vrai moteur d’engagement. Vous pouvez approfondir ces notions en consultant le site d’information casino en ligne, qui propose des guides clairs sur les pratiques sûres.
Cet article se décline en cinq parties :
1. le rôle technique du HTML5 dans la délivrance instantanée des tours gratuits,
2. les mécanismes de sécurité des paiements intégrés au client,
3. le marketing des free‑spins et leur impact sur la rétention,
4. les étapes concrètes pour intégrer une solution de paiement sécurisée,
5. un guide pratique pour lancer un programme de free‑spins fiable.
En suivant ce fil, les opérateurs et les joueurs débutants comprendront comment la technologie, la protection financière et le bonus se conjuguent pour créer une expérience ludique à la fois ludique et sécurisée.
1. Le HTML5 : la base technique qui rend les free‑spins instantanés – 400 mots
Le passage du Flash aux standards ouverts a été le premier grand saut de l’industrie. Flash, lourd et propriétaire, était limité aux navigateurs compatibles et souvent source de vulnérabilités. HTML5, quant à lui, repose sur des API natives : Canvas pour le rendu 2 D, WebGL pour la 3 D, Audio API pour le son immersif, et WebSocket pour les communications en temps réel.
Ces briques permettent aux développeurs de créer des animations de free‑spins qui s’exécutent directement dans le moteur du navigateur, sans plug‑in supplémentaire. Le processus est simple : le serveur envoie un paquet JSON contenant le nombre de tours, le multiplicateur et les symboles gagnants. Le client, grâce à Canvas, dessine chaque rotation en moins de 30 ms, tandis que WebGL gère les effets de lumière et les particules.
Pour un joueur débutant, cela signifie aucune attente de téléchargement, une compatibilité totale avec iOS, Android et les navigateurs de bureau, et des mises à jour automatiques dès que le développeur publie une nouvelle version. Prenons l’exemple de “Starburst Free”, un slot HTML5 qui propose 10 free‑spins dès le premier dépôt. Le flux de données se compose de : (1) requête POST / free‑spins, (2) réponse contenant le token de session et le nombre de tours, (3) déclenchement instantané de l’animation via Canvas. La latence moyenne mesurée sur un réseau 4G est de 85 ms, bien en dessous du seuil de perception humaine.
Mini‑case study : le casino « NovaPlay » a migré l’ensemble de son catalogue vers HTML5 en 2022. Après la transition, le taux d’activation des free‑spins est passé de 22 % à 38 %, principalement grâce à la réduction du temps de chargement (de 4,2 s à 1,6 s) et à l’élimination des blocages liés aux plugins.
En résumé, le HTML5 offre une architecture légère, une interopérabilité totale et une capacité à délivrer les tours gratuits en temps réel, ce qui rassure les joueurs novices et les incite à rester plus longtemps sur la plateforme.
2. Sécurité des paiements intégrée au cœur du client HTML5 – 440 mots
Lorsque le joueur clique sur « Claim free‑spins », le même navigateur qui rend les animations doit garantir la confidentialité de ses informations financières. La couche de paiement native repose sur plusieurs standards : TLS 1.3 assure le chiffrement de bout en bout, les cookies SameSite = Strict empêchent le détournement de session, et la Content Security Policy (CSP) bloque les scripts non autorisés.
La tokenisation joue un rôle central. Au lieu de transmettre le numéro de carte, le client génère un token unique via l’API du prestataire (ex. : Stripe.js). Ce token, valable uniquement pour la transaction en cours, est envoyé au serveur qui le convertit en paiement réel. Le même principe s’applique aux e‑wallets : Apple Pay, Google Pay ou des portefeuilles locaux sont encapsulés dans un jeton crypté, rendant impossible la récupération de données sensibles.
La lutte contre la fraude s’appuie sur des API de risk scoring intégrées au jeu. Dès que le joueur initie un dépôt, le client envoie des métadonnées (adresse IP, empreinte du navigateur, vitesse de saisie) à un service d’évaluation. En moins de 200 ms, le système renvoie un score de risque ; si le score dépasse le seuil, le paiement est bloqué et une vérification KYC supplémentaire est demandée.
Ces mesures ont un impact direct sur la confiance du joueur débutant. Une étude interne de « BetSecure » montre que le taux d’abandon pendant le dépôt chute de 14 % à 6 % lorsqu’une solution de tokenisation est déployée, les utilisateurs se sentant plus en sécurité pour profiter des free‑spins.
Checklist technique pour les développeurs :
- Activer TLS 1.3 sur le serveur et forcer le HTTPS.
- Implémenter SameSite = Strict et HttpOnly sur tous les cookies de session.
- Déployer une CSP restrictive (script‑src ‘self’, object‑src ‘none’).
- Utiliser les SDK de tokenisation (Stripe.js, PayPal Checkout).
- Intégrer un service de risk scoring (FraudGuard, Sift) avec appel asynchrone.
- Effectuer des tests d’injection et de XSS avant le lancement.
En suivant ces bonnes pratiques, le client HTML5 devient non seulement un moteur de jeu, mais aussi un rempart contre les menaces financières, ce qui réduit le churn des joueurs novices et favorise la conversion des free‑spins en dépôts récurrents.
3. Free‑spins : mécanisme de marketing et vecteur de rétention – 420 mots
Les free‑spins sont le couteau suisse du marketing iGaming. On les classe généralement en trois catégories :
| Type | Condition | Exemple typique |
|---|---|---|
| No‑deposit | Aucun dépôt requis | 10 tours gratuits dès l’inscription |
| Dépôt conditionnel | Dépôt minimum + mise requise | 20 tours pour un dépôt de 20 € |
| Bonus de fidélité | Accumulation de points | 5 tours chaque semaine après 5 € de mise |
Chaque tour gratuit est généré par un RNG certifié (eCOGRA, MGA). Le serveur envoie un seed cryptographique, le client le combine avec un timestamp, et le résultat détermine les symboles affichés. Cette méthode garantit l’équité tout en restant conforme aux régulations.
Le HTML5 joue ici un rôle crucial : même sur une connexion 3G, le déclenchement du bonus est quasi‑instantané. Le client reçoit le token de free‑spins, le rend immédiatement grâce à Canvas, et le joueur peut continuer à miser sans recharger la page. Cette fluidité élimine le « lag » qui, dans les anciennes plateformes, décourageait les novices.
Étude d’impact : chez l’opérateur « LuckySpin », l’ajout de 15 free‑spins sans wager (c’est‑à‑dire sans condition de mise) a généré une hausse de 27 % du volume de dépôts sécurisés au cours du premier trimestre. Les joueurs qui ont utilisé les tours gratuits ont ensuite effectué en moyenne 3,2 dépôts supplémentaires, chaque dépôt étant 1,4 fois plus important que la moyenne du site.
Du point de vue UX, la clarté des conditions est primordiale. Une bonne pratique consiste à afficher un bandeau récapitulatif :
- Nombre de tours : 10
- Mise maximale par tour : 0,20 €
- Gain maximal possible : 50 €
- Conditions de mise : aucune (sans wager)
Le bouton « Jouer maintenant » doit être intégré directement dans le flux de paiement, par exemple sous le formulaire de dépôt, afin que le joueur ne perde pas le fil.
En combinant un RNG fiable, une interface HTML5 réactive et une communication transparente, les free‑spins deviennent un puissant levier de rétention, surtout pour les joueurs qui cherchent à tester le jeu avant d’engager leurs propres fonds.
4. Intégrer les solutions de paiement sécurisées dans un jeu HTML5 – 440 mots
Les API modernes de paiement (REST, GraphQL) s’accordent naturellement avec les environnements JavaScript. Elles offrent des points d’extrémité simples : /payments/create, /payments/confirm, et retournent des objets JSON contenant le statut, le token et les éventuels messages d’erreur.
Exemple de flux en 3 étapes :
- Le joueur clique sur « Claim free‑spins ». Le client envoie une requête POST / free‑spins avec l’identifiant du joueur et le token de session.
- Le serveur répond avec un token de paiement (ex. :
pi_1Gq...) et le montant du bonus (0 € dans le cas d’un no‑deposit). - Le client charge le SDK Stripe.js, appelle
stripe.confirmCardPayment(token). Si la carte est déjà enregistrée, le paiement se confirme en moins de 200 ms et le joueur reçoit immédiatement les tours.
La gestion multi‑devise est assurée par le paramètre currency dans la requête. Le client détecte la localisation via l’API navigator.language et propose automatiquement la devise locale, tout en respectant les limites de mise imposées par les régulations AML/KYC.
Pour garantir la robustesse pendant les pics de free‑spins (par exemple, lors d’un événement promotionnel), il faut réaliser des tests de charge : simuler 10 000 requêtes concurrentes sur l’endpoint /payments/create et mesurer le temps de réponse. Les résultats doivent rester inférieurs à 500 ms. Des tests de pénétration (OWASP ZAP, Burp Suite) permettent de vérifier l’absence de fuites de données sensibles.
SDK recommandés :
- Stripe.js – gestion complète du token, supporte Apple/Google Pay.
- PayPal Checkout – intégration en une ligne, compatible avec les comptes e‑wallet.
- Mollie – bonne couverture européenne, prise en charge des SEPA Direct Debit.
Ces bibliothèques offrent des fonctions de validation côté client, réduisant ainsi le nombre d’erreurs de saisie et améliorant le taux de conversion des joueurs novices.
5. Guide pratique pour les opérateurs : lancer un programme de free‑spins sécurisé en HTML5 – 380 mots
Étape 1 : choisir une plateforme de développement HTML5 certifiée
Optez pour un framework reconnu (Phaser 3, PlayCanvas) qui possède déjà les modules de rendu Canvas/WebGL et qui a passé les audits de conformité RNG.
Étape 2 : intégrer le module de paiement sécurisé
import {loadStripe} from « @stripe/stripe-js »;
const stripe = await loadStripe(« pk_test_XXXXXXXXXXXXXXXX »);
async function claimFreeSpins(userId) {
const res = await fetch(« /api/free-spins », {method:« POST », body:JSON.stringify({userId})});
const {paymentIntent} = await res.json();
const result = await stripe.confirmCardPayment(paymentIntent.client_secret);
if (result.error) { alert(« Paiement refusé »); }
else { startFreeSpins(); }
}
Ce code minimal montre comment passer du clic au paiement en trois lignes.
Étape 3 : configurer les règles de bonus
– Nombre de tours : 12
– Mise maximale : 0,25 €
– Condition de mise : aucune (sans wager)
– Période de validité : 48 h après l’activation
Ces paramètres sont stockés dans une table bonus_rules et récupérés par l’API au moment de la création du token.
Étape 4 : tester la conformité
– Auditer le RNG avec un test chi‑carré (minimum 1 M de spins).
– Lancer un scan PCI‑DSS (SAQ A‑EP) sur le serveur de paiement.
– Vérifier les en-têtes CSP et SameSite.
Étape 5 : déployer et monitorer les KPI
| KPI | Objectif | Méthode de suivi |
|—–|———-|——————|
| Taux d’activation des free‑spins | > 35 % | Dashboard analytique |
| Valeur moyenne des dépôts post‑bonus | > 45 € | Rapport financier hebdo |
| Incidents de sécurité | 0 | Alertes SIEM |
Checklist de lancement rapide :
- [ ] Plateforme HTML5 certifiée installée.
- [ ] SDK de paiement intégré et testé.
- [ ] Règles de bonus définies dans la base.
- [ ] Audit RNG et PCI‑DSS validés.
- [ ] KPI configurés dans le tableau de bord.
En suivant ces étapes, même un petit opérateur peut proposer un programme de free‑spins fiable, fluide et sécurisé, tout en respectant les exigences légales et en offrant une expérience adaptée aux joueurs débutants.
Conclusion – 190 mots
Le HTML5, la sécurité des paiements et les free‑spins forment aujourd’hui un trio indissociable pour les novices du casino en ligne. Le premier assure une accessibilité instantanée, le second protège chaque transaction, et le troisième incite à l’engagement sans imposer de barrières financières.
Grâce aux bonnes pratiques décrites dans cet article, même un opérateur de taille modeste peut offrir une expérience fluide, sécurisée et attrayante, comparable à celle des grands noms du marché. Les joueurs bénéficient d’un environnement où leurs données sont chiffrées, leurs gains récupérables rapidement, et où les tours gratuits s’activent en un clin d’œil.
Pour approfondir les solutions de paiement ou découvrir d’autres jeux HTML5, n’hésitez pas à consulter Boutique Solidaire, une ressource neutre qui réunit des informations utiles sur les casinos fiables, les bonus de bienvenue et les jeux en direct. En plaçant la confiance du joueur au cœur de la stratégie, le futur du iGaming s’annonce à la fois ludique et sécurisé.
